COVID19WebServer

This project is a home assignment about creating a simple web server utilizing Covid-19 API.

Requirements / Installation

This project is written in Node.js and was tested on v14.18.1.
To install it on linux machine run the following:

sudo apt install nodejs

Other dependencies:

How to run the server

Simply run the main file, like so:

node main.js <hostname> <port>

Whereas <hostname> is a string of the hostname and <port> is an integer of the listing port.
For example:

node main.js localhost 8080

How to interact with the server (protocol)

As a web server we work with http protocol.

Protocol base:
http://<hostname>:<port>

Daily new confirmed cases in a given country

Click to Expand

  • Method: GET.
  • Base: /?protocol=daily.
  • Required query parameters:
    • country: string of any country name.
    • date: string of the date format DD-MM-YYYY.
  • Return: non-negative int.
  • Example:
    • Input:
      curl "http://localhost:8080/?protocol=daily&country=France&date=25-10-2021"
      
    • Output:
      1283

Further places to expand the project

  • Expand the logging system (logger.js). Currently, it's in his bare bones.
    • Move all the error messages to be static in the logger to help with consistency.
  • handlers.js is starting to become quit robust.
    • It would help to move the validation functions to a new file.
    • Maybe also the date related functions.
  • Create a new module for the server protocol.
    • It will hold functions related to conversion between the protocol and other formats.
    • Keeping statically the protocol properties (like country).
  • CovidTempDatabase.js does not merge the data from /history and /cases. It may be more convenient to merge them.
  • UserDatabase.js is not persistent between shutdowns, it has the serialize & deserialize functions, but they are not utilized yet.
    • Worth changing this database to a persistent one like SQL, to avoid losing data between crushes.
  • The server always works with root (/) path, it would be better to expand it to work with other paths too.
  • Create test folder with automatic tests using curl.

Known bugs

  • Any query which requires data on ranges of dates, does not work with the today date. It requires performing 2 queries to covid19-API, which it doesn't at the moment.
